1. Overview of Reno 911

Reno 911 is a parody of reality police shows, primarily inspired by the documentary style of Cops. It features a fictionalized version of the Reno Sheriff's Department, showcasing the daily lives of its officers as they handle everything from petty crimes to absurd emergencies. The series is set in Reno, Nevada, and is known for its irreverent humor and offbeat characters. The show ran for six seasons, with additional specials and a film, demonstrating its enduring popularity.

2.1 Thomas Lennon as Deputy Jim Dangle

Thomas Lennon, known for his flamboyant portrayal of Deputy Jim Dangle, was a driving force behind the show. His character, often seen in short shorts and a cowboy hat, is the self-appointed leader of the Reno Sheriff's Department. Lennon’s background in sketch comedy and improvisation made him a perfect fit for the role.

2.2 Robert Ben Garant as Deputy Travis Junior

Robert Ben Garant, who plays Deputy Travis Junior, is known for his laid-back demeanor and comical interactions with other characters. A talented writer and director, Garant co-created Reno 911 along with Lennon, showcasing his expertise in comedy.

2.3 Kerri Kenney-Silver as Deputy Trudy Wiegel

Kerri Kenney-Silver’s portrayal of Deputy Trudy Wiegel is notable for its quirky charm. Wiegel often finds herself in bizarre situations, providing plenty of comedic moments throughout the series.

4. Behind the Scenes: The Making of Reno 911

The creative team behind Reno 911 was instrumental in its success. The show was filmed in a documentary style, allowing for a high degree of improvisation. The cast often wrote their own lines, contributing to the authenticity and spontaneity that fans loved. This approach not only set Reno 911 apart from traditional sitcoms but also showcased the talents of its cast members.
